Best train route from Bandarawela to Nuwara Eliya.

Does the blue train run this route and what time does it usually depart.

Yes, the famous blue train runs directly from Bandarawela to Nuwara Eliya via the Nanu Oya station. The journey takes about two and a half hours through stunning tea country.

There are usually three trains daily. The morning express departs around 9 AM and is highly recommended as the weather is clearest, giving you the best views of the valleys before the afternoon mist rolls in.

You can easily buy an unreserved ticket at the Bandarawela station just before departure. Since many tourists get off at Ella, the train is much less crowded heading north towards Nanu Oya.
